Death Claims Thomas H. Aber
Thomas Homer Aber, 64. died at a Eureka hospital Wednesday morning, after an extended illness. He was a native of Eureka and had lived there all his life. For a number of years he was care taker at the Trinidad whaling station. Surviving him are one brother, J. E. Aber, a sister, Mrs. Georgia Tucker, and several nephews and nieces, all of Eureka. The funeral was held Friday afternoon with Rev. Roscoe Smith of the First Christian church officiating. Interment was made in Myrtle Grove cemetery. From: Blue Lake Advocate, Volume 45, Number 8, 25 June 1932.
